Body
Origins and Family
Alexei Khvostov was born in Russian Empire[2]. He was born on July 13, 1872[3]. His father was Nikolay Khvostov[8].
Education
Alexei Khvostov was educated at Imperial Alexander Lyceum[12].
Career and Affiliations
Alexei Khvostov worked as a politician[6]. Positions held include Member of the State Duma of the Russian Empire[10] and Minister of Internal Affairs of Russia[11], a public office[24], in Russia[25], founded in 1802[26].
Personal Life
Alexei Khvostov's religion is recorded as Eastern Orthodoxy[13]. He was affiliated with the Russian Assembly[17].
Death and Burial
Alexei Khvostov died on September 5, 1918[5]. He died in Moscow[4]. The cause of death was gunshot wound[19].
